(AP Photo/Dickinson State University) The bodies of three North Dakota college students missing since Sunday have been found in a Jeep submerged in a cattle stock pond. The women's desperate final cell phone calls helped authorities locate the vehicle. Officials don't suspect foul play, but autopsies are being conducted. The three softball players enjoyed driving to lakes to stargaze, CNN reports. Read These Next The 8 Democrats who bucked party on shutdown have something in common.
